Teenage boy shot dead over ‘honour’

KARACHI: A teenage boy was shot dead in the name of so-called honour in Korangi on Sunday evening, police said.

Korangi Industrial Area SHO Nasir Mehmood said that Majid Ali, 18, was shot and killed near Tapal Factory. He added that the victim and his friend, Mohammad Salih, were running a canteen and also lived there.

According to the initial probe, the deceased had a friendship with a girl, who had invited him for a meeting on Sunday. When he reached the spot, the girl’s brother, identified as Mazhar Ali Leghari and another suspect, Gul Mohammed, residents of Naushahro Feroze district, allegedly shot him dead and fled on a motorbike.

The officer said the victim also belonged to the same tribe and was a resident of Moro City. Investigators collected three spent bullet casings fired from a 9mm pistol, he added.

The body was shifted to the Jinnah Postgraduate Medical Centre for medico-legal formalities.

‘Drug dealer’ gunned down in ‘encounter

An alleged narcotics dealer was gunned down in an alleged encounter in Gadap on Sunday, officials said.

Gadap City SHO Mohammed Ali Shah said that, acting on a tip-off, the police conducted an operation in Karim Town where an exchange of fire took place, resulting in bullet injuries to a suspect, identified as Asif, while his associate managed to escape.

The wounded suspect was taken to the Abbasi Shaheed Hospital (ASH), where he succumbed to his injuries.

The killed suspect was included in a list of the most wanted drug peddlers. He had allegedly been involved in the narcotics trade for a considerable period.

Police kill robber

Meanwhile, a suspected street criminal was gunned down while another was critically injured in an alleged encounter in New Karachi Industrial Area on Sunday.

Area police SHO Zahid Lodhi said that a patrolling police party signalled four suspects riding two motorbikes to stop near the Siddiqabad graveyard. Instead, the suspects allegedly opened fire. In the ensuing exchange of fire, one suspect, namely Muzaffar alias Zafaru, was gunned down while his accomplice, Haseeb, was arrested after sustaining a bullet wound on his neck.

The body and the injured were shifted to the ASH for medico-legal formalities and treatment.

The officer said the deceased suspect had a past criminal record, as there were four cases against him.

Woman ‘killed by brother’

A woman was killed allegedly by her brother inside their home in Qasba Colony on Sunday morning, according to police.

Pirabad SHO Sirajuddin Khattak said that Havia Bakht Zamin, 35, was asleep when her brother, Bezwar, electrocuted her to death and and fled.

The body was shifted to the Abbasi Shaheed Hospital for medico-legal formalities.

The SHO said the deceased woman had ‘separated’ from her husband, who was also not allowing her to meet her two children.

He said an initial probe revealed that the alleged killer was also addicted to heroin.

Body found

The body of a minor boy was found near Northern Bypass within the remit of the Mochko police station on Sunday.

The body of the 12-year-old boy was shifted to the Civil Hospital Karachi for medico-legal formalities.

Police Surgeon Summaiya Syed said that there were “multiple injuries all over the body”.

She said: “On the basis of physical findings, we have strong suspicion that the boy was criminally assaulted.”
